Automotive fittings establish and maintain sealed connections within fluid and gas systems. Commonly used throughout engine, fuel, brake, and HVAC systems, they join lines, hoses, and components to prevent leaks under pressure and temperature variation. Materials include brass, stainless steel, aluminum, and plastic, selected for fluid compatibility and strength requirements. Connection types encompass compression, flare, o-ring, quick-connect, and threaded designs, each utilizing specific sealing mechanisms. Precise thread standards (NPT, BSP, SAE) and dimensional accuracy are critical for proper function and system integrity. Fittings are specified by port size, thread type, material, and connection style.
